If ever there was a soup that epitomized English summer cooking for me, it would have to be pea soup. I’m a big fan of serving it chilled, and I mean super-chilled: over ice, with pea shoots as a garnish. However, I do find that chilled soup can be a no-go area for kids, so it’s just as well that it also tastes delicious when warm!
